无法验证服务器身份,确认服务器身份验证问题
无法验证服务器身份,可能是由于网络问题、防火墙设置或证书错误等原因导致。建议检查网络连接并确保服务器的公钥已正确配置。如果问题依旧存在,可以尝试更换其他方式进行验证。
无法验证服务器身份的常见原因与解决方法
在现代网络环境中,确保数据传输的安全性和可靠性至关重要,我们在实际操作中常会遇到“无法验证服务器身份”的问题,这个问题可能源于技术层面,也可能是管理层面的原因,本文将探讨这一问题的常见原因,并提供相应的解决方案。
常见原因分析
IP地址和域名混淆
当用户尝试访问网站或应用程序时,如果服务器端使用了不同的IP地址或域名来处理请求,那么客户端可能会错误地将其视为来自同一服务器的身份验证失败,这种情况尤其在使用动态IP分配或代理服务时更为常见,这些情况下,服务器标识符容易被误认为其他服务器。
证书验证问题
如果服务器端提供的SSL/TLS证书无效、过期或未正确配置,客户端浏览器可能无法成功验证该服务器的身份,浏览器在尝试连接到受信任的服务器时会自动进行证书验证,如果认证失败,则显示“无法验证服务器身份”的警告。
防火墙设置
在网络中的防火墙规则可能导致某些流量被阻断,从而影响服务器身份验证过程,特定类型的HTTP请求或HTTPS连接可能因防火墙规则而被阻止,导致无法正常进行服务器身份验证。
DNS解析问题
DNS(Domain Name System)解析故障也可能导致无法验证服务器身份,当DNS服务器返回错误的IP地址或无法解析域名时,客户端可能无法准确识别目标服务器,进而引发身份验证问题。
负载均衡器问题
负载均衡器可以分散服务器压力并提高可用性,但其配置不当也可能成为问题源,如果负载均衡器没有正确配置监听端口或协议,它可能会误将请求转发给其他服务器,导致客户端无法确认服务器身份。
解决方案建议
检查IP地址和域名一致性
在开发和部署过程中,务必确保服务器的IP地址和域名完全一致,可以通过工具如ping
命令和nslookup
来检查域名是否解析正确。
更新SSL/TLS证书
确保服务器端使用的SSL/TLS证书是最新的,并且已正确安装,可以使用在线SSL/TLS证书验证工具来检查证书的有效性。
调整防火墙规则
对于需要通过防火墙通信的服务,确保防火墙规则允许必要的流量,可以使用iptables
或ufw
等工具来配置防火墙规则。
优化DNS解析
使用可靠的DNS提供商,并定期检查DNS记录以确保它们的准确性,可以通过DNS监控工具实时跟踪DNS解析状态。
配置负载均衡器
定期检查和维护负载均衡器的配置,确保所有服务都正确工作,可以使用负载均衡器的日志文件来诊断和解决问题。
增强安全性
避免不必要的开放端口和服务暴露给外部,对敏感信息和服务实施适当的加密和访问控制措施,减少身份验证风险。
“无法验证服务器身份”是一个复杂的问题,涉及多个方面的协调,通过仔细检查和优化上述各个方面,可以有效地解决问题,保证系统的安全性和稳定性,持续关注网络安全的发展趋势和技术进步,也是预防此类问题的重要措施之一。
版权声明
本站原创内容未经允许不得转载,或转载时需注明出处:特网云知识库